TRANSPLANTATION OF SEROTONERGIC NEURONS INTO THE 5,7-DHT-LESIONED RAT OLFACTORY-BULB RESTORES THE PARAMETERS OF KINDLING

摘要
In order to restore a normal pattern of kindling, kindled rats, previously lesioned in the olfactory nuclei with 5,7-dihydroxytryptamine, were grafted with serotonin (5-HT) neurons in the right olfactory bulb and then implanted for kindling procedure. It was observed that complete 5-HT lesions accelerated the kindling profile, and that the transplants containing 5-HT neurons restored, in lesioned rats, quite normal parameters. © 1990.
